Abstract
This round table training provides a comprehensive overview of skeletal anchorage, from introductory concepts to advanced techniques, with a focus on practical application. Attendees will gain in-depth knowledge about temporary anchorage devices (TADs), particularly palatal appliances using mini-implants, and understand their benefits in orthodontic treatment. Current techniques and workflows will be demonstrated through clinical examples.
In a practical exercise, participants will experience the digital workflow. Performing a mini-implant insertion in the anterior palate using an insertion guide and installing a metal-printed Beneslider will solidify the theoretical knowledge and improve the participants' confidence and skills in applying these techniques in their everyday practice.
